You might need to jack the under the bottom suspension arm a little just to get some pressure on the taper of the ball joint pin to help stop it turning.
The nut should spin on freely until it gets to the nylon insert though. If it's not doing this I would check you have the correct threaded nut first.
Yes, first make sure you have the correct threads on the nuts, you should have about 5-6 turns before you reach the nylon part.
I would also check your ball joints are shimmed corrently as there should be at least a bit of resistance to spinning if they are.
I have never had to use a jack under the tie rods or hub/ball joint, usually I can manually push the joint to the point where the taper is in far enough that it resists free spinning.
